In the article Joining The Dark Side: Pirates, Spies and Short Sellers, James Montier reported that In their US sample covering the period 1968-2003, Cooper et al find that firms with low asset growth outperformed firms with high asset growth by an astounding 20% p.a. equally weighted. Even when controlling for market, size and style, low asset growth firms outperformed high asset growth firms by 13% p.a. Therefore a company with fast asset growth may underperform.

Hexatronic Group AB Business Description

Address Sofierogatan 3A, Gothenburg, SWE, SE-412 51
Hexatronic Group AB is a technology group specialized in fiber communications products. The company supplies fiber optic products and solutions, and a complete range of passive infrastructure for telecom companies. The company offers products such as Fiber Solutions, including cables, Microtubules and bundles of microtubules, as well as Accessories for Cables and microducts. Additionally, it provides installation services. Wireless solutions include 5G and Wireless network infrastructure, along with the InOne Powered Fibersystem. For harsh environments, the company offers dynamic cables, Connectivity Solutions, and sensor systems. The company operates in Sweden, Europe (other than Sweden), North America, and APAC, with the majority of revenue from Europe and North America.
